几种激素和IL-1β对人脑星形胶质细胞IL-6、TNF-α分泌的影响  被引量:8

Effect of Some Hormones and IL-1β on the Production of IL-6 and TNF-α in Astrocytes from Human Fetal Brain in Vitro

摘  要:目的 观察 T3等因素对体外培养人胎大脑星形胶质细胞分泌 IL-6、TNF-α的调节作用。方法 纯化培养人胎大脑星形胶质细胞 ,应用酶联免疫分析 (ELISA)方法检测培养上清液中 IL-6、TNF-α的水平。结果  (1 )星形胶质细胞 (AC)在体外培养条件下可自发分泌 IL-6,而 TNF-α则几乎检测不到。(2 ) LPS(0 .1μg/ m L)即可诱导AC产生 IL-6和 TNF-α。 (3 ) IL-1 β是 IL-6分泌的主要诱导剂 ,但不诱导 TNF-α分泌。 (4 )氢化可的松可明显抑制 AC分泌 IL-6、TNF-α。(5) T3在 72 h可刺激 IL-6的分泌。 (6)胰岛素对 IL-6的分泌没有明显的调节作用。结论  AC可通过分泌细胞因子参与炎症反应等病理过程并维持中枢神经系统的正常发育、内环境的稳定 ,且受多种因素的调节。在中枢神经系统中 T3、胰岛素主要参与调节发育和代谢 ,可能不直接参与炎症和免疫机制调节。Objective Studing the effect of some hormons and IL-6 on the production of IL-6 and TNF-α in astrocytes from human fetal brain. Methods The purified cultures of astrocytes were prepared from second-trimester human fetal brain. The levels of IL-6 and TNF-α were detected by ELISA before and after stimulation with IL- 1β,LPS , insulin, triiodothyronine(T 3)and hydrocortisone. Results (1)Before stimulated the level of IL-6 in medium was (73.60±9.14)pg/mL at 24 h and(68.46±22.60)pg/mL at 72 h respectively and few TNF-α were detected. (2)LPS(0.1 μg/mL) could induce the production of IL- 6 and TNF-α in astrocytes (P <0.001).(3)IL-1β was a strong stimulus for production of IL-6 in a dose-dependent fashion and the level of IL-6 induced by IL-1β(100 U/mL) is 30 fold more than the base level . IL-1β could not stimulate TNF-α secretion . (4) T 3 (10 -8 mol/L)could increase the level of IL-6 at 72 h(P<0.05) . (5) Hydrocortisone suppress the production of IL-6 and TNF-α before and after stimulation with IL-1β and LPS . (6)Insulin failed to induce IL-6 and TNF-α in astrocytes. Conclusions It is suggested that cytokines produced by astrocytes play the role in inflammation and maintain the normal homeostatic environment of CNS. T 3 and insulin basically regulate the development and metabolism of astrocyte but not directly affect immune respones in CNS.
